编程方面的考研方向主要包括以下几个:
计算机科学与技术
这是最常见的编程方向的考研方向之一,涵盖了计算机科学的基本理论和技术,包括计算机体系结构、算法与数据结构、操作系统、数据库、人工智能、计算机网络等内容。
软件工程
软件工程是指利用系统化、规范化和可量化的方法来开发和维护软件的学科。软件工程的考研方向重点培养软件开发、项目管理等方面的能力,包括需求分析与设计、软件测试与质量保证、软件工程管理等内容。
网络与信息安全
随着网络的普及和互联网的迅速发展,网络与信息安全的重要性日益凸显。网络与信息安全的考研方向主要培养网络安全和信息安全相关的技术与理论知识,包括网络安全技术、密码学、信息隐藏与数字取证等内容。
数据科学与大数据技术
随着大数据时代的到来,数据科学和大数据技术成为了热门的考研方向。该方向主要培养数据分析、数据挖掘和大数据处理等方面的能力,包括数据挖掘、机器学习、数据可视化、分布式计算等内容。
人工智能与机器学习
人工智能和机器学习是当前最热门的领域之一。该考研方向重点培养人工智能和机器学习的基本理论和技术,包括神经网络、深度学习、自然语言处理、计算机视觉等内容。
其他方向
除了以上几个常见方向外,还有一些其他与编程相关的研究生专业,如物联网工程、嵌入式系统等。
建议
选择方向:根据个人兴趣和职业规划选择合适的方向。例如,对计算机系统底层原理和算法感兴趣的学生可以选择计算机科学与技术;对软件开发和项目管理感兴趣的学生可以选择软件工程;对人工智能和机器学习感兴趣的学生可以选择人工智能与机器学习。
深入了解:每个方向都有其独特的特点和要求,建议在选择前详细了解各个方向的具体内容和就业前景,以便做出更明智的选择。
实践项目:无论选择哪个方向,实践项目都是非常重要的。通过参与实际项目,可以将理论知识应用于实际问题中,提升解决复杂问题的能力。